About L. Castex

L. Castex is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Mechanics of Materials, Materials Chemistry, Ecological Modeling and Civil and Structural Engineering, having authored 26 papers that have together received 513 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Surface Treatment and Residual Stress (16 papers), Fatigue and fracture mechanics (7 papers), Erosion and Abrasive Machining (6 papers), Metal and Thin Film Mechanics (5 papers),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(5 papers), Energetic Materials and Combustion (3 papers), High-Velocity Impact and Material Behavior (3 papers) and Microstructure and Mechanical Properties of Steels (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ecological Modeling (188 citations), Metals and Alloys (36 citations), Mechanical Engineering (456 citations), Mechanics of Materials (233 citations) and Materials Chemistry (248 citations). L. Castex has collaborated with scholars based in France, Algeria and Brazil. Frequent co-authors include Wanjun Cao, Raouf Fathallah, G. Inglebert, M. Khadhraoui, Pierre‐Michel Forget, Jean-Loup Strudel, Jian Lü, Michel Jeandin, J. Chêne and A.M. Brass. Their work appears in journals such as Materials Science and Technology, Journal of Materials Science, European Journal of Mechanics - A/Solids, Surface Engineering and Mechanics Based Design of Structures and Machines.
